HOW KPC IS LOSING BILLIONS OF SHILLIGS THROUGH A CORRUPT CARTEL

Kenya Pipeline chairman John Ngumi.
 The Kenya Pipeline Company Limited chairman Mr. John Ngumi in collusion with his CEO Mr. Joe Sang have presided over the loss of one billion shillings at the state owned parastalal.
In an apparent abdication of their responsibilities to ensure that state resources are well utilized, the two have instead gone to bed with a corrupt cartel out to fleece the public of their money through a dubious procurement system.
That corruption is eating a away at KPC with the chairman of the board as the driver and the CEO as the conductor is no longer news, what is news however is the brazen manner the system has been maintained to the disadvantage of  the poor tax payer.
for example under their watch, a company called Aero Dispensers Limited  was awarded a tender to supply hydrant pit valves for the JKIA airport at a cost of USD 6,400,000 (Ksh 600,000,000) the company was paid a down payment of 40% and the money was cashed at National Bank Times tower branch. This was done before delivery of items was done, contrary to government procurement regulations.
This case was reported to the EACC who on their part made recommendations to the ODPP to charge all people who were involved in the transaction, to date since august of 2015 no one has ever been charged. The prices were exaggerated to the tune of USD 5,000,000 (500,000,000) in the process KPC lost over 500 Million.
According to the investigations carried out by The Weekly Vision the purported communication from Aero Dispenser Limited Purporting to have been granted a local agency was all but a fraud. Sources within CLA-VAL of Canada who are the manufacturers aver.
 KPC CEO Joe Sang
Investigations have now revealed that Aero Dispensers Limited is a brief case company claiming to operate an office at Development House room no. 6, the truth is that no such office exists.
Perhaps the question should be asked on why money was cashed at National Bank on a Saturday.
Aero Dispenser has never made any returns with KRA. Confirm! So the government not only lost money at KPC but taxes were never paid.
THE MAN Mr Stanely Manduku who has since been suspended, gave a legal opinion to the then acting. Md Flora Okoth that the balance of Ksh 350,000,000 should not be paid as the entire transaction was an illegality. But all the staff who were part of the transaction have since been promoted by the board.Chair Tender Committee Mr. Philip Kimelu Promoted to General Manager Technical .Finance Manager Samuel Odoyo Promoted to General Manager Finance.Chair Tender Evaluation Committee Charler Maitai Promoted to Chief Mechanical Engineer.Tender Evaluation Member Fred Ogenga Promoted to Senior Purchasing Officer Overseas.
